Patient N.D.T, 36 years old, was admitted to the Emergency Department at 23:51 after a serious traffic accident. Although there was no previous medical history, the patient suffered a severe head injury and was transferred from Bac Thang Long Hospital to Saint Paul Hospital .
Immediately after admission, doctors quickly conducted examination and diagnosis. The patient was hospitalized in a deep coma, with many signs of serious injury such as swollen jaw and face, hematoma in the abdomen and pelvis. The patient was diagnosed with severe multiple injuries that were not clearly identified (Diagnosis code T07). The hospital quickly deployed necessary tests including:
CT scan of the brain and cervical spine without contrast injection: The results showed that the patient had severe damage to the skull and cervical spine.
The patient's serious condition led the doctors to decide to immediately move him to the Operating Room - Department of Anesthesia and Resuscitation to perform the necessary interventions at 1:30 on August 23. However, despite all efforts, the patient's condition continued to deteriorate, leading to transfer to the Outpatient Recovery Room at 02:58 for continued monitoring.
At 3:15 on August 23, the medical team conducted a clinical assessment and suspected that the patient was brain dead. After three thorough and detailed examinations by leading experts, the final results confirmed that patient N.D.T could not survive.
Faced with the pain of great loss, the patient's family made a brave and humane decision: to donate their loved one's organs to bring life to others. This is an act of great love and sacrifice, bringing new hope to patients who are waiting for the opportunity to receive an organ transplant.

This special organ donation is not only a testament to the spirit of humanity and dedication to the community but is also a meaningful event at Saint Paul Hospital .
The patient's organs were dispatched to many medical facilities across the country to treat many patients: the liver went to Viet Duc Hospital, the patient's heart went to HCM Medical and Pharmaceutical Hospital, the cornea went to Central Military Hospital 108, Saint Paul Hospital will transplant kidneys to 2 patients...
Thanks to the brave decision of patient N.D.T's family to donate organs , many other lives have had the opportunity to be saved and reborn.
